UPVC panels are essentially made from a thin plastic outer skin bonded to a soft, insulating polystyrene core. It can be cut using a standard electric jigsaw with a cutting blade that is fine. The plastic is tough and doesn't degrade as time passes, meaning it will stay looking good for longer than traditional wooden doors.

After the panel is in place, check the operation to make sure that the flap is able to open and close without issue. If the flap is stuck, employ a file to smooth rough edges and keep them from binding.

If you are planning to install a cat flap in your uPVC door, it is important to do it right. First, you must find a suitable location for the flap. If possible, place it close to the middle of the door. You will also be able put the flap in place without affecting the strength of the door. It is best to utilize a spirit level in order to ensure that the hole you're cutting is flush with the door's surface. It is also an excellent idea to mark the position of the flap using pencil. This will allow you to avoid any blunders and ensure that the cat flap is positioned correctly.

It is crucial to make sure that your cat flap isn't too high up. A flap that is too high may let cold air into your home, causing drafts. This could be extremely uncomfortable for your pet and your family members. Additionally, if your cats are small, they may not be able to get through the flap. In this case, you should think about installing a smaller cat flap.
